Abstract

Dristi means vision .vision possible through the eyes , the windows to this beautiful world .  Opthalmology has been now became so advance in technology that helps the doctors in good diagnosis and hence treatment .In ayurveda our ancient scientists had also so keen observation  and experience that we can solely rely on their principles and and carry on forward to uplift the present science . Regarding drishtigata roga , in ayurveda there has been controversy in its terminologies and hence confusion regarding anatomy,etiology and pathogenesis of all ocular diseases mentioned in Ayurveda so here we are going through possible mechanics of drishtigata rogas that helps us in better understanding of the disease.basicaly the major etiology is nidan sevan ,indulgence in causative factors regarding particular diseases and hence creating the vicious cycle of disease  pathology on going through its anatomical structures and each unit of that participate in its pathology .All this go through body channels and depending on cause may manifest s local or a part of eye disease or invoving whole structure of eye .
